The
Norwood Hotel has always been an innovative leader in the hotel industry. The
Norwood Hotel has an interesting and diverse history dating back to the latter
part of the 1800's. The earliest records available indicate a photograph of the
hotel in 1895. In 1937, the Hotel came under the ownership of the late Merle
Sparrow and has been operated by the Sparrow family ever since. This longevity
in ownership makes the Norwood the oldest operated family hotel in Manitoba and
one, if not the oldest in all of Western Canada.

Job Summary:

The Banquet Cook plays a key role in creating memorable experiences for our
guests by preparing and presenting high-quality menu items for weddings,
conferences, and special events. Working under the direction of the Chef, this
position ensures all dishes are produced to exact specifications, beautifully
presented, and served on time. The Banquet Cook thrives in a fast-paced,
high-volume environment, adapting quickly to event changes while upholding the
highest standards of food quality, safety, and cleanliness. This role is
essential to delivering exceptional service that reflects the hotel's
commitment to excellence and guest satisfaction.
